az network vnet

Azure 가상 네트워크를 관리합니다.

Virtual Networks에 대한 자세한 내용은 https://docs.microsoft.com/azure/virtual-network/virtual-network-manage-network 를 방문합니다.

명령

az network vnet check-ip-address

가상 네트워크 내에서 개인 IP 주소를 사용할 수 있는지 확인합니다.

az network vnet create

가상 네트워크를 만듭니다.

az network vnet delete

가상 네트워크 삭제.

az network vnet list

가상 네트워크를 나열합니다.

az network vnet list-available-ips

vnet에서 사용 가능한 일부 IP를 나열합니다.

az network vnet list-endpoint-services

지정된 지역에서 VNET 서비스 터널링을 지원하는 서비스를 나열합니다.

az network vnet peering

Azure 가상 네트워크 간의 피어 링 연결을 관리 합니다.

az network vnet peering create

가상 네트워크 피어 링 연결을 만듭니다.

az network vnet peering delete

피어 링을 삭제 합니다.

az network vnet peering list

피어 링을 나열 합니다.

az network vnet peering show

피어 링에 대 한 세부 정보를 표시 합니다.

az network vnet peering update

피어 링을 업데이트 합니다.

az network vnet show

가상 네트워크의 세부 정보를 얻습니다.

az network vnet subnet

Azure Virtual Network에서 서브넷을 관리 합니다.

az network vnet subnet create

서브넷을 만들고 기존 NSG 및 경로 테이블을 연결 합니다.

az network vnet subnet delete

서브넷을 삭제 합니다.

az network vnet subnet list

가상 네트워크의 서브넷을 나열 합니다.

az network vnet subnet list-available-delegations

서브넷 위임에 사용할 수 있는 서비스를 나열 합니다.

az network vnet subnet show

서브넷의 세부 정보를 표시 합니다.

az network vnet subnet update

서브넷을 업데이트 합니다.

az network vnet tap

가상 네트워크 탭을 관리합니다.

az network vnet tap create

가상 네트워크 탭을 만듭니다.

az network vnet tap delete

가상 네트워크 탭을 삭제 합니다.

az network vnet tap list

가상 네트워크 탭을 나열 합니다.

az network vnet tap show

가상 네트워크 탭의 세부 정보를 가져옵니다.

az network vnet tap update

가상 네트워크 탭의 설정을 업데이트 합니다.

az network vnet update

가상 네트워크를 업데이트합니다.

az network vnet check-ip-address

가상 네트워크 내에서 개인 IP 주소를 사용할 수 있는지 확인합니다.

az network vnet check-ip-address --ip-address
                                 [--ids]
                                 [--name]
                                 [--resource-group]
                                 [--subscription]

예제

MyVnet 내에서 10.0.0.4를 사용할 수 있는지 확인합니다.

az network vnet check-ip-address -g MyResourceGroup -n MyVnet --ip-address 10.0.0.4

필수 매개 변수

--ip-address

확인할 개인 IP 주소입니다.

선택적 매개 변수

--ids

하나 이상의 리소스 ID(공백으로 구분). '리소스 ID' 인수의 모든 정보를 포함하는 전체 리소스 ID여야 합니다. --ids 또는 다른 '리소스 ID' 인수를 제공해야 합니다.

--name -n

VNet(가상 네트워크) 이름입니다.

--resource-group -g

리소스 그룹의 이름입니다. az configure --defaults group=<name>을 사용하여 기본 그룹을 구성할 수 있습니다.

--subscription

구독의 이름 또는 ID입니다. 를 사용하여 기본 구독을 구성할 수 az account set -s NAME_OR_ID 있습니다.

az network vnet create

가상 네트워크를 만듭니다.

서브넷 이름 및 주소 접두사(선택 사항)를 지정하여 서브넷을 동시에 만들 수도 있습니다. 가상 네트워크를 만드는 방법에 대한 자세한 내용은 를 https://docs.microsoft.com/azure/virtual-network/manage-virtual-network#create-a-virtual-network 방문합니다.

az network vnet create --name
                       --resource-group
                       [--address-prefixes]
                       [--ddos-protection {false, true}]
                       [--ddos-protection-plan]
                       [--defer]
                       [--dns-servers]
                       [--edge-zone]
                       [--flowtimeout]
                       [--location]
                       [--network-security-group]
                       [--subnet-name]
                       [--subnet-prefixes]
                       [--subscription]
                       [--tags]
                       [--vm-protection {false, true}]

예제

가상 네트워크를 만듭니다.

az network vnet create -g MyResourceGroup -n MyVnet

특정 주소 접두사와 하나의 서브넷을 사용하여 가상 네트워크를 만듭니다.

az network vnet create -g MyResourceGroup -n MyVnet --address-prefix 10.0.0.0/16 \
    --subnet-name MySubnet --subnet-prefix 10.0.0.0/24

가상 네트워크를 만듭니다. (자동 생성)

az network vnet create --address-prefixes 10.0.0.0/16 --name MyVirtualNetwork --resource-group MyResourceGroup --subnet-name MyAseSubnet --subnet-prefixes 10.0.0.0/24

필수 매개 변수

--name -n

VNet(가상 네트워크) 이름입니다.

--resource-group -g

리소스 그룹의 이름입니다. az configure --defaults group=<name>을 사용하여 기본 그룹을 구성할 수 있습니다.

선택적 매개 변수

--address-prefixes

VNet에 대한 IP 주소 접두사에 대한 공백으로 구분된 목록입니다.

기본값: 10.0.0.0/16
--ddos-protection

DDoS 보호를 사용할지 여부를 제어합니다.

허용되는 값: false, true
--ddos-protection-plan

VNet과 연결할 DDoS 보호 계획의 이름 또는 ID입니다.

--defer

Azure로 보내는 대신 로컬 캐시에 개체를 임시로 저장합니다. 명령을 사용하여 az cache 보거나 지웁니다.

--dns-servers

DNS 서버 IP 주소의 공백으로 구분된 목록입니다.

--edge-zone

에지 영역의 이름입니다.

--flowtimeout

Virtual Network FlowTimeout 값(분)입니다.

--location -l

위치입니다. 값 출처: az account list-locations. az configure --defaults location=<location>을 사용하여 기본 위치를 구성할 수 있습니다.

--network-security-group --nsg

NSG(네트워크 보안 그룹)의 이름 또는 ID입니다.

--subnet-name

VNet 내에서 만들 새 서브넷의 이름입니다.

--subnet-prefixes

새 서브넷에 대한 CIDR 형식의 주소 접두사에 대한 공백으로 구분된 목록입니다. 생략하면 는 VNet 주소 공간 내에서 /24(또는 사용 가능한 한 큰) 블록을 자동으로 예약합니다.

--subscription

구독의 이름 또는 ID입니다. 를 사용하여 기본 구독을 구성할 수 az account set -s NAME_OR_ID 있습니다.

--tags

공백으로 구분된 태그: key[=value] [key[=value] ...]. ""를 사용하여 기존 태그를 지웁니다.

--vm-protection

VNet의 모든 서브넷에 대해 VM 보호를 사용하도록 설정합니다.

허용되는 값: false, true

az network vnet delete

가상 네트워크 삭제.

az network vnet delete [--ids]
                       [--name]
                       [--resource-group]
                       [--subscription]

예제

가상 네트워크 삭제.

az network vnet delete -g MyResourceGroup -n myVNet

선택적 매개 변수

--ids

하나 이상의 리소스 ID(공백으로 구분). '리소스 ID' 인수의 모든 정보를 포함하는 전체 리소스 ID여야 합니다. --ids 또는 다른 '리소스 ID' 인수를 제공해야 합니다.

--name -n

VNet(가상 네트워크) 이름입니다.

--resource-group -g

리소스 그룹의 이름입니다. az configure --defaults group=<name>을 사용하여 기본 그룹을 구성할 수 있습니다.

--subscription

구독의 이름 또는 ID입니다. 를 사용하여 기본 구독을 구성할 수 az account set -s NAME_OR_ID 있습니다.

az network vnet list

가상 네트워크를 나열합니다.

az network vnet list [--query-examples]
                     [--resource-group]
                     [--subscription]

예제

구독의 모든 가상 네트워크를 나열합니다.

az network vnet list

리소스 그룹의 모든 가상 네트워크를 나열합니다.

az network vnet list -g MyResourceGroup

특정 주소 접두사를 지정하는 구독의 가상 네트워크를 나열합니다.

az network vnet list --query "[?contains(addressSpace.addressPrefixes, '10.0.0.0/16')]"

선택적 매개 변수

--query-examples

JMESPath 문자열을 권장합니다. 쿼리 중 하나를 복사하여 큰따옴표 안에 --query 매개 변수를 붙여넣어 결과를 볼 수 있습니다. 이러한 키워드를 기반으로 제안을 제공할 수 있도록 하나 이상의 위치 키워드를 추가할 수 있습니다.

--resource-group -g

리소스 그룹의 이름입니다. az configure --defaults group=<name>을 사용하여 기본 그룹을 구성할 수 있습니다.

--subscription

구독의 이름 또는 ID입니다. 를 사용하여 기본 구독을 구성할 수 az account set -s NAME_OR_ID 있습니다.

az network vnet list-available-ips

vnet에서 사용 가능한 일부 IP를 나열합니다.

az network vnet list-available-ips [--ids]
                                   [--name]
                                   [--resource-group]
                                   [--subscription]

예제

vnet에서 사용 가능한 일부 IP를 나열합니다.

az network vnet list-available-ips -g MyResourceGroup -n MyVNet

선택적 매개 변수

--ids

하나 이상의 리소스 ID(공백으로 구분). '리소스 ID' 인수의 모든 정보를 포함하는 전체 리소스 ID여야 합니다. --ids 또는 다른 '리소스 ID' 인수를 제공해야 합니다.

--name -n

VNet(가상 네트워크) 이름입니다.

--resource-group -g

리소스 그룹의 이름입니다. az configure --defaults group=<name>을 사용하여 기본 그룹을 구성할 수 있습니다.

--subscription

구독의 이름 또는 ID입니다. 를 사용하여 기본 구독을 구성할 수 az account set -s NAME_OR_ID 있습니다.

az network vnet list-endpoint-services

지정된 지역에서 VNET 서비스 터널링을 지원하는 서비스를 나열합니다.

서비스 엔드포인트에 대한 자세한 내용은 https://docs.microsoft.com/azure/virtual-network/virtual-network-service-endpoints-configure#azure-cli 를 방문합니다.

az network vnet list-endpoint-services --location
                                       [--subscription]

예제

미국 서부 지역에서 사용할 수 있는 엔드포인트 서비스를 나열합니다.

az network vnet list-endpoint-services -l westus -o table

필수 매개 변수

--location -l

위치입니다. 값 출처: az account list-locations. az configure --defaults location=<location>을 사용하여 기본 위치를 구성할 수 있습니다.

선택적 매개 변수

--subscription

구독의 이름 또는 ID입니다. 를 사용하여 기본 구독을 구성할 수 az account set -s NAME_OR_ID 있습니다.

az network vnet show

가상 네트워크의 세부 정보를 얻습니다.

az network vnet show [--expand]
                     [--ids]
                     [--name]
                     [--query-examples]
                     [--resource-group]
                     [--subscription]

예제

MyVNet에 대한 세부 정보를 얻습니다.

az network vnet show -g MyResourceGroup -n MyVNet

선택적 매개 변수

--expand

참조된 리소스를 확장합니다.

--ids

하나 이상의 리소스 ID(공백으로 구분). '리소스 ID' 인수의 모든 정보를 포함하는 전체 리소스 ID여야 합니다. --ids 또는 다른 '리소스 ID' 인수를 제공해야 합니다.

--name -n

VNet(가상 네트워크) 이름입니다.

--query-examples

JMESPath 문자열을 권장합니다. 쿼리 중 하나를 복사하여 큰따옴표 안에 --query 매개 변수를 붙여넣어 결과를 볼 수 있습니다. 이러한 키워드를 기반으로 제안을 제공할 수 있도록 하나 이상의 위치 키워드를 추가할 수 있습니다.

--resource-group -g

리소스 그룹의 이름입니다. az configure --defaults group=<name>을 사용하여 기본 그룹을 구성할 수 있습니다.

--subscription

구독의 이름 또는 ID입니다. 를 사용하여 기본 구독을 구성할 수 az account set -s NAME_OR_ID 있습니다.

az network vnet update

가상 네트워크를 업데이트합니다.

az network vnet update [--add]
                       [--address-prefixes]
                       [--ddos-protection {false, true}]
                       [--ddos-protection-plan]
                       [--defer]
                       [--dns-servers]
                       [--flowtimeout]
                       [--force-string]
                       [--ids]
                       [--name]
                       [--remove]
                       [--resource-group]
                       [--set]
                       [--subscription]
                       [--vm-protection {false, true}]

예제

DNS 서버의 IP 주소로 가상 네트워크를 업데이트합니다.

az network vnet update -g MyResourceGroup -n MyVNet --dns-servers 10.2.0.8

DNS 서버를 삭제하도록 가상 네트워크를 업데이트합니다.

az network vnet update -g MyResourceGroup -n MyVNet --dns-servers ''

가상 네트워크를 업데이트합니다. (자동 생성)

az network vnet update --address-prefixes 40.1.0.0/24 --name MyVNet --resource-group MyResourceGroup

선택적 매개 변수

--add

경로 및 키 값 쌍을 지정 하 여 개체 목록에 개체를 추가 합니다. 예:--속성을 추가 합니다. listProperty <key = value, string 또는 JSON string>.

--address-prefixes

VNet에 대 한 IP 주소 접두사의 공백으로 구분 된 목록입니다.

--ddos-protection

DDoS 보호가 사용 되는지 여부를 제어 합니다.

허용되는 값: false, true
--ddos-protection-plan

VNet에 연결할 DDoS 보호 계획의 이름 또는 ID입니다.

--defer

Azure에 전송 하는 대신 로컬 캐시에 개체를 임시로 저장 합니다. az cache명령을 사용 하 여 보거나 지웁니다.

--dns-servers

공백으로 구분 된 DNS 서버 IP 주소 목록입니다.

--flowtimeout

Virtual Network에 대 한 FlowTimeout 값 (분)입니다.

--force-string

' Set ' 또는 ' a l l '을 사용 하는 경우 JSON으로 변환 하는 대신 문자열 리터럴을 유지 합니다.

--ids

하나 이상의 리소스 Id (공백으로 구분)입니다. ' Resource Id ' 인수의 모든 정보를 포함 하는 전체 리소스 ID 여야 합니다. --Id 또는 다른 ' 리소스 Id ' 인수를 제공 해야 합니다.

--name -n

VNet (가상 네트워크) 이름입니다.

--remove

목록에서 속성이 나 요소를 제거 합니다. 예:--속성을 제거 합니다. 목록 또는--propertyToRemove을 제거 합니다.

--resource-group -g

리소스 그룹의 이름입니다. az configure --defaults group=<name>을 사용하여 기본 그룹을 구성할 수 있습니다.

--set

설정할 속성 경로 및 값을 지정 하 여 개체를 업데이트 합니다. 예:--set property1 property2 =.

--subscription

구독의 이름 또는 ID입니다. 을 사용 하 여 기본 구독을 구성할 수 있습니다 az account set -s NAME_OR_ID .

--vm-protection

VNet의 모든 서브넷에 대해 VM 보호를 사용 하도록 설정 합니다.

허용되는 값: false, true